10 Romantic Films to enjoy this Valentine’s Day

Marriage Story (2019)

Perfect for you if… you’re going through a breakup. A horrific one. We don’t advise this one if you’ve simply been through a literal divorce, as it might be considered one of those movies that finally ends up distressingly near home. If your enormous other lately left, however, and it wasn’t a marriage, you may locate it cathartic to look the manner play out on screen.

Recently nominated for the Academy Awards, Marriage Story stars Adam Driver and Scarlett Johansson as Charlie and Nicole: a formerly satisfied couple who’s now dealing with the dissolution of their marriage.

Secret Obsession (2019)

Perfect for you if… you want to be terrified.

Before you watch this one, I would like to tell that Secret Obsession would be a difficult watch. The Netflix unique plays off not unusual fear loads of women have: that perhaps their cherished ones have a dark aspect they don’t recognize about. In this 2020 “Valentine’s Day” movie, Jennifer—a victim of an excessive mind injury—loses her memories. She wakes up in a sanatorium bed and reveals her loving husband by way of her aspect, prepared to peer her go back to health. The huge catch? Her husband isn’t virtually her husband. Secret Obsession will make your skin crawl and heartbeats faster. You might even need to look at it with the lighting fixtures on.

Earthquake Bird (2019)

Perfect for you if… you’re running far away from your past.

Earthquake Bird is a mental romantic mystery for absolutely everyone who’s got skeletons within the closet. Based upon an e-book Earthquake Bird is ready in Japan in 1989. It follows a translator named Lucy who’s dwelling and operating overseas. When Lucy gets concerned in a tumultuous relationship—and her friend is killed—she reveals herself stuck up within the homicide investigation.

This movie is an eerie, sensory-driven tale that deals with the nuances of past trauma and the way they show up in our present-day relationships.

Gerald’s Game (2017)

Perfect for you if… you are going to get bored on Valentine’s Day.

They say love can kill you. Gerald’s Game takes this one step similarly by illustrating how it can kill you, through the depiction of a worst-case scenario in the course of a romantic getaway. Based upon a Stephen King novel, this chilling variation is stylish, gripping, and genuinely intense. Sit down and watch how a passionate role-playing session turns into a nightmare whilst one companion injures the alternative, causing them to have a fatal heart attack. When this happens, they leave the alternative celebration chained to the mattress without a key. Gerald’s Game will very easily attract your attention towards it and take your mind far from being lonely on Valentine’s Day.

Berlin Syndrome (2017)

Perfect for you if… you’re looking for going to assure that your love life isn’t as hopeless as someone else’s.

Ever had a one-night stand that you take into account with a pinch of regret? Watch Berlin Syndrome, to peer how things should have become out a lot worse.

This mental thriller follows a photojournalist named Clare who’s backpacking across Europe. After she hooks up with the seemingly innocent Andi, and she spends the night time at his place, she realizes that Andi might view their one-night hook-up differently.

Things begin to look grim when Andi locks Clare in his apartment, making her his captive.

Tallulah (2016)

Perfect for you if… you hold on locating yourself in self-adverse relationships.

While Tallulah would possibly have the idea of a rom-com, it is, in fact, a comedy-drama. The central subject matter of this Netflix original is setting platonic love over romantic love. It’s about understanding what’s first-rate for you, which includes leaving awful companions and building up their own family in the most sudden of places.

What makes this Valentine’s Day movie so sensible is that the script is based on the writer’s lived experiences. Topped with the standout performances of Allison Janney (Margo) and Ellen Page (Tallulah), this is probably the proper Valentine’s Day film to watch on your own.

Blue Jay (2016)

Perfect for you if… you’re seeking out something a little outside the box.

Blue Jay would possibly offer the remaining romantic premise, but don’t be fooled—this one isn’t your normal cheesy rom-com. It’s truly a very heartbreaking plot. The leads, Sarah Paulson and Mark Duplass have incredible chemistry together. They deliver the “one that was given away” storyline masterfully. This film would possibly take you on a journey down memory lane, so be prepared with a box of tissues if you’re the touchy type.

The Invitation (2015)

Perfect for you if… you’re searching out proof that your ex is evil.No really. If you’re looking for confirmation that love sucks, The Invitation is the film for you.

This horror-thriller is about broken relationships, grief, depression, and how we address life-converting events within the current world. If you’re no longer patient, you would possibly need to skip this one, as The Invitation is a piece of a slow-burn. However, if you’re a fan of the “dinner party from hell” subgenre, this movie honestly suits the bill.

It’s impossible to say much more without gifting away the plot. The last takeaway from this movie is to never accept an invite from your ex.

6 Years (2015)

Perfect for you if… you believe that each relationship is doomed.

6 Years are yet any other romantic drama about an idyllic dating long past wrong. This time, the two fans are former classmates (played by Taissa Farmiga and Ben Rosenfeld) who grew up collectively and started out courting in excessive school.

As one among them nears university graduation, the two begin to develop apart. But whilst you spend that many years collectively, it will become difficult to determine out who you are with irrespective of the other. Watch this relationship turn dark as the 2 characters face the inevitable cease of their romance.

Concussion (2013)

Perfect for you if… you’re searching out something exactly the transactional world of money-for-love.

Concussion affords a cutting-edge tackle relationship and makes you query whether you can ever recognize your partner as well as you’d like. The tale revolves around a lesbian mother named Abby, who gets knocked out by using a baseball thrown through her son.

After her accident, she discovers her new personality. Her multiplied sexual desires push her to come to be a high-cease escort and lead a double existence.
